Tampa Electric to Invest in Visionary Partnership with the College of Engineering
In its effort to explore, research and develop emerging energy technologies that reduce carbon, Tampa Electric’s $5 million investment will create an endowed fund to support the Clean Energy Research Center (CERC) in USF’s College of Engineering. It is the largest single outright gift to the college.

Cybersecurity Programs are Flourishing at the College of Engineering
The Bachelor of Science program in Cybersecurity has been accredited by Computing Accreditation Commission of ABET. A Master of Science in Cybersecurity program also launched fall semester of 2022.  
Ossie Douglas | Building a Career from the Ground Up
Ossie Douglas performs research at atomic ground level, working with nanomaterials having the thickness of one atom, and that interests NASA for use in deep-space exploration projects.
Yoel Gebrai | PhD Student receives Fulbright and Boren awards for proposed research in Ghana
What does a USF engineering student do when they are offered two highly competitive and prestigious fellowships? In this case, environmental engineering PhD student Yoel Gebrai was allowed to accept a Fulbright U.S. student research grant and a Boren fellowship, which he was simultaneously awarded in Spring 2022.
Youssef Mohamed | Combining Engineering and Medicine to Help Others
After graduating high school at age 15 and USF at 18 with a BS in biomedical engineering, Youssef Mohamed, received a PhD in biomedical engineering in spring 2022 and now heads to USF's Morsani College of Medicine.
